@some_someone Your first answer was right. I'm looking at your second answer now. When we look at elements on the Periodic Table, we see two different numbers: Atomic NUMBER and Atomic MASS. The ATOMIC NUMBER is the number of PROTONS/ELECTRONS. The ATOMIC MASS is the number of PROTONS AND NEUTRONS, TOGETHER. If two atoms have different numbers of NEUTRONS, they're not going to have the same atomic mass.
